Choosing a diameter for horseshoes and captive earrings

Helpful hints on how to choose the right diameter for your horseshoes and captive bead rings. Look at the millimeter or mm, the smaller the number the smaller the ring. For example a 6mm ring is so small it's  made in 14 gauge or smaller. Your more likely going to find a 0 gauge in 22 or 25 mm. Remember, the diameter of body jewelry earrings is the measurement of the void of the inside of the ring.

 

 

                                                                 

THE MOST COMMON SIZES ARE IN BOLD PRINT

 

------ 1/4" (6mm) ~ This is a small diameter and can only be made from a small gauge ie... 20, 18, 16 and 14. This is a good size for tragus, nostil (not septum) and upper ear cartiledge piercings

------- 5/16" (8mm) ~ This is a small diameter and can only be made from a small gauge ie... 20, 18, 16 and 14. This is a good size for tragus, nostril ( not septum), upper ear cartilage, earlobe and eyebrow piercings.

--------- 3/8" (9.5mm) ~ This is a small/medium diameter and can be made from small to medium gauges ie... 20, 18, 16, 14, 12, 10 and 8. This is a good size for septum, earlobes, eyebrows, navel, lip and nipple piercings.

---------- 7/16" (11mm) ~ This is a medium diameter and can be made with small to medium gauges ie... 20, 18, 16, 14, 12, 10 and 8. This is a good size for septum, earlobes, eyebrows, navel, lip and nipple piercings.

----------- 1/2" (12mm) ~ This is a medium diameter and can be made with many gauges ie... 20, 18, 16, 14, 12, 10, 8, 6, 4 and 2. This a common size with many uses. Good for septums, earlobe, eyebrow, navel, lip,  nipple and genital piercings.

------------- 9/16" (14mm) ~ This is a medium/large diameter and can be made with many gauges ie... 20, 18, 16, 14, 12, 10, 8, 6, 4,  and 2. This is a good size if you want to stand out. Good for earlobes, nipples and prince albert piercings.

 

             

                                                                      

--------------- 5/8" (16mm) ~ This is a large diameter and can be made from many gauges ie... 20, 18, 16, 14, 12, 10, 8, 6, 4, 2, 0 and 00. These will definately draw attention. Good for earlobes and nipples

---------------- 11/16" (17mm) ~ This is a large diameter ring and can be made from many gauges but very hard to find.

 

                                                                   

 

------------------ 3/4" (19mm) ~ This is a large diameter ring. Can be made from many gauges but is more commonly made from the large gauges ie... 2, 0 and 00

------------------- 13/16" (20mm) ~ This is a large diameter ring. Can be made from many gauges but is very hard to find.

-------------------- 7/8" (22mm) ~ This is a large diameter ring. Can be made from many gauges but is very hard to find.

----------------------- 1" (25mm) ~ This is a large diameter ring. Can be made from many gauges but is more commonly made from the larger gauges ie... 2, 0 and 00

This chart will not necessarily depict actual size. Depending on your computer screen, these examples may appear larger or smaller than the actual size. It's purpose is to show diameters relative to each other. Above conversions are rounded to the nearest mm. See below for actual conversions.

 

Inch to mm conversion:

1/4" = 6.35mm

5/16" = 7.9375mm

3/8" = 9.525mm

7/16" = 11.1125mm

1/2" = 12.70mm

9/16" = 14.2875mm

5/8" = 15.875mm

11/16" = 17.4625mm

3/4" = 19.05mm

13/16" = 20.6375

7/8" = 22.225mm

1" = 25.4mm
